81941289338280 is an even composite number. It is composed of seven distinct prime numbers multiplied together. It has a total of three hundred eighty-four divisors.

Prime factorization of 81941289338280:

23 × 3 × 5 × 29 × 432 × 281 × 45319

(2 × 2 × 2 × 3 × 5 × 29 × 43 × 43 × 281 × 45319)
